Information session for Derry people giving up alcohol for the Holy Souls

Anyone going off alcohol for November for the Holy Souls is invited to take a short term Pioneer pledge on Tuesday, November 1.

The scheme is being organised by St Brigid’s Church, Carnhill to facilitate those who wish to stop drinking for the month of November. Many people do this to offer spiritual support to a relation who is struggling because of alcohol or an addiction problem.

Taking the pledge involves three commitments – to abstain from alcohol; to wear the Pioneer emblem; and to recite the Pioneer prayer twice daily. Offer this act as a sacrifice for the eternal salvation of their deceased loved ones, and for the Souls in Purgatory. The temporary Pioneer pin costs £5 and people who have one from previous years can wear that again. Everyone is invited to attend the information session on Tuesday, November 1.
